What is the difference between Weekday English Native Speaker vs Part-Time English Tutor?

AspectWeekday English Native SpeakerPart-Time English Tutor
CredentialsNative English proficiency, possibly TEFL/TESOL certificationSame as native speaker, often TEFL/TESOL certification preferred
Work EnvironmentTypically in schools, language centers, or corporate settings during weekdaysPrivate or group lessons, flexible hours, often evenings or weekends
Employer & Industry UsageSchools, educational institutions, corporate trainingPrivate clients, language schools, online platforms

Weekday English Native Speakers usually work in formal educational or corporate environments during regular hours, focusing on classroom instruction. Part-Time English Tutors often have flexible schedules, working with individual students or small groups outside standard hours. Both roles require strong English proficiency and relevant certifications, but their work settings and hours differ significantly.

Norwegian-English Linguistic Tester

Moravia It

Cupertino, CA • On-site

Full-time

Posted 2 days ago


Job description

JOB DESCRIPTION
Moravia is looking for native Norwegian-English Linguistic Testers for one of our well-known clients in Cupertino, CA
The projects are all about testing our client's software applications and websites.
All our projects are high profile projects and require a lot of care and attention to detail.
Job information:
  • Compensation: Hourly rate
  • Contract: Temporary position under a W2 contract
  • Working hours: 8.30 am to 4.30 pm
  • Location: Onsite position in Cupertino, CA

Basic Requirements:
  • Candidate must be eligible to work in the US
  • Candidate must live in the San Francisco Bay area
  • Candidate must be a Norwegian native speaker

Desired skills:
  • Familiar with Mac, Apple products, services or features
  • Ability to type in native language with local keyboard
  • Translation, editing and proofreading experience (preferred)
  • Some experience in journalism / copy editing / marketing / editorial or similar (preferred)
